java并发机制分析

java的发展前景好吗?thinkjava被称为“java圣经” 。早在Java1.2推出的时候,Java平台就引入了一个新的支持:java.lang.ThreadLocal,为我们编写多线程程序时提供了一个新的选择,一、Java语言的特点与实现机制?应该相信 , 随着Java技术的不断发展,Java在编程领域会越来越稳固,

1、计算机2级JAVA都考些什么?计算机二级JAVA考什么?2008年中国计算机等级考试二级JAVA语言考试大纲最新版本?基本要求:?1.掌握Java语言的特点,实现机制和架构 。2.掌握Java语言的面向对象特性 。3.掌握Java语言提供的数据类型和结构 。4.掌握Java编程的基本技术 。5.会写Java用户界面程序 。6.能写简单的Java应用 。

8.了解Java的应用 。考试内容:?一、Java语言的特点与实现机制?二、Java架构?1.JDK目录结构 。2.Java的API结构 。3.开发环境设置 。4.Java计划结构 。第三,Java语言中面向对象的特点 。1.面向对象编程的基本概念和特征 。2.类的基本组成和使用 。3.对象的创建、使用和删除 。4.接口和包 。5.Java类库中的公共类和接口 。

2、分布式定时任务调度框架实践分布式任务调度框架几乎是每一个大型应用的必备工具 。本文介绍了任务调度框架使用的需求背景和痛点,探讨了业界广泛使用的开源分布式任务调度框架的使用,并分析讨论了这些框架的优缺点和自己的业务思考 。一、业务后台1.1为什么需要使用预定任务调度(1)时间驱动的处理场景:整点发送优惠券,每天更新收益,每天刷新标签数据和人群数据 。

(3)异步执行解耦:刷新活动状态 , 异步执行离线查询 , 与内部逻辑解耦 。1.2使用需求和痛点(1)任务执行的监控和报警能力 。(2)无需重启即可灵活动态配置任务 。(3)业务透明,耦合度低,配置简单,开发方便 。(4)易于测试 。(5)高可用性和无单点故障 。(6)任务不能重复,防止逻辑异常 。(7)并行分配大型任务的能力 。

3、ThreadLocal的使用方法是什么?早在Java1.2推出的时候,Java平台就引入了一个新的支持:java.lang.ThreadLocal , 为我们编写多线程程序的时候提供了一个新的选择 。使用这个工具类,可以简洁地编写出漂亮的多线程程序 。虽然ThreadLocal很有用,但是现在知道并使用它的朋友似乎并不多 。什么是ThreadLocal?什么是ThreadLocal?

或许将其命名为ThreadLocalVar更为合适 。其实ThreadLocal变量的作用很简单,就是为每个使用该变量的线程提供一份变量值的副本,让每个线程都可以独立地改变自己的副本,而不会与其他线程的副本发生冲突 。从线程的角度来看,似乎每个线程都完全拥有这个变量 。线程局部变量并不是Java的新发明,它在其他一些语言编译器实现中(如IBMXLFORTRAN)提供了语言层面的直接支持 。

4、100万 并发连接服务器笔记之JavaNetty处理1M连接会怎么样如果你指的是单机,不管Netty会怎么做,服务器都有可能直接崩溃 。你算算,按照平均每条链路1K的数据传输,一条100W链路的数据量就要1G左右,G级服务器网卡受不了 。对于一台单机来说,我们成功解决了网络编程中的C10K问题,这个M级链接可能暂时解决不了 。对于这么大的并发,我们一般是通过负载均衡来处理,比如新浪微博,在线100W以上的时候是100多个节点处理,每个节点大概只有10000 并发 。

5、Java软件开发的软件环境和开发工具分别是什么(软件开发环境有哪几种...软件开发环境:开发环境是指开发工具和原始代码存在的环境 。软件开发环境(简称SDE)是指在基础硬件和主机软件的基础上,用于支持系统软件和应用软件的工程开发和维护的一套软件 。包括软件工具和环境集成机制 。前者用于支持软件开发的相关过程、活动和任务 , 后者为工具集成和软件开发、维护和管理提供统一支持 。
【java并发机制分析】

    推荐阅读